What Are Lectins and Why Do They Matter for Weight Loss?
Lectins are proteins found predominantly in legumes, grains, nightshades, and certain seeds. Plants produce them as a natural pesticide to deter insects and predators. In humans, specific lectins can bind to gut lining cells, potentially increasing intestinal permeability. This “leaky gut” triggers systemic inflammation, elevating C-Reactive Protein (CRP) and disrupting metabolic harmony.
